My Plans as Community Manager
SSRP Balance/Testing Team
Throughout my time as SSRP Head Admin, it has become abundantly clear to me that the Lead Team may not always make the best decisions with regard to the balancing of the server. This is due to a variety of reasons, including the fact that not all LT members actively participate in the PVP aspect of the server, that some are unable to attend balancing meetings due to the fact that the majority do not have enough free time to discuss it for a couple of hours, or simply a complete lack of knowledge on how certain issues with balancing can be resolved, This would be easily fixed if there were more Lead Team members, but not everyone wants to apply for a staffing position just to voice balancing opinions, which is a perfectly valid reason.

This is why my first plan is to implement a team to which people can apply, and whose sole purpose will be to voice opinions on everything related to server balancing, from items and suits to the map. These people will also be invited to the test server for "Testing Sessions," during which they'll test every single server balance change to make sure the buffs and nerfs they suggested aren't excessive or insufficient. The only duties this rank will have are voicing and testing balancing.

Unban Wave
This is something that the majority of the community would like to see return, and I completely agree. The previous unban wave was a success, and I believe that enough time has passed since the last one that this should be one of the next goals for the entire CM team. While some members of the CM team have mentioned the unban wave in the past year, it has never been actually carried out, and this is something I intend to put in motion for the entire CM team as soon as possible if I am chosen as Community Manager. This has quite a high priority to me since, as of recently, me and others have realised that many people could have been falsely banned over the years either due to the Hacking Policy not being followed correctly or if just some Admin was on a power trip and the LT never noticed, so the best way to solve this problem would be to have a clean slate.

New Player Experience
It's no secret that the "New Player Experience" on SSRP, in particular, is in a bad spot, and as a Community Manager, I intend to improve it. First and foremost, guides are required, when I first joined ZARP, the information thread was actually quite useful and has since vanished since my return. While some may say that bringing back the "Information Thread" would be sufficient, I believe that more can be done, which is why I will create in-depth video tutorials of almost every single feature on the server. These videos will be easily accessible on the forums in the DarkRP section pinned or even within the server itself.

If video tutorials aren't your thing, I'll also make super in-depth written guides about almost everything you could possibly want to know (this won't turn out like the ZARP wiki, I promise). These will range from the most fundamental DarkRP gamemode basics, such as building a base, to displaying a variety of items/suits on the server, along with their stats. These written guides will also include pictures.

The "Starter Pack" on SSRP is also something i would want to completely revamp because, despite being a great concept, it was poorly implemented, essentially making the player wait seven days to actually get "Started." Instead, the Starter Pack will be updated, giving the player a package all at once with a bundle of items that will include actual useable suits and items (which will still remain non-tradeable for obvious reasons).
